9pasha on Virtus.pro: "We might be seeing this roster for the second to last time"

27.06.2025
156
3 min.

Virtus.pro may disband their roster after the conclusion of Riyadh Masters 2025. This opinion was expressed by analyst and former player Pavel 9pasha Khvastunov following the team’s poor performance at PGL Wallachia Season 5. Pavel commented on his position:

When they qualified for Riyadh, I was genuinely happy, it seemed the roster was capable of a lot. But now it looks like they will fail everywhere. The team lacks cohesion: V-Tune is trying, lorenof only performs well on signature heroes, Rein is just a support, nothing special, and Daxak and Antares are completely off. In their prime, they all looked different.

It’s worth noting that criticism is not only aimed at the organization but also at players. In particular, Ilya Illidan Pivtsaev also expressed dissatisfaction with the team’s offlaner, Nikita Daxak Kuzmin.

Recall that Virtus.pro finished 15th–16th at PGL Wallachia Season 5, losing all three series in the group stage. The team’s next event will be Riyadh Masters 2025.

Virtus.pro roster:

Alik V-Tune Vorobei
Artem lorenof Melnik
Nikita Daxak Kuzmin
Vladislav Antares Kertman
Vladislav Rein Kosygin

Riyadh Masters 2025 will take place from 08.07.2025 to 19.07.2025 in Riyadh, Saudi Arabia. Sixteen teams will raffle off a prize pool of $3,000,000.
